Output 21b3240cc63c447606fcc1b3919c95e77461732fdc7f1e34d036ba15524649c9:0

value
949656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ed23027155dbc310069bce0e9559cbb81aacd7e OP_EQUAL
address
3K5z77i9YAhCyzf2CgX9vpGdHUJuyJ7QA7
transaction
21b3240cc63c447606fcc1b3919c95e77461732fdc7f1e34d036ba15524649c9
spent
true